This hotel is located right on the Johor Strait, and from my room, I had a great view of the bridge connecting Malaysia and Singapore. Both the room and the bathroom were spacious and comfortable. The buffet breakfast was also excellent and plentiful. It's a grand hotel with a impressive feel, yet it's very well-managed. A tall young man at the front desk was particularly helpful; he even spoke Chinese, which made communication very smooth. Since the hotel is quite large, I wasn't sure where to park, and he personally escorted me to the parking lot behind the hotel. That was a really thoughtful gesture, and I'd like to express my gratitude to him here!

We had a nice stay at the St Giles Midvalley Southkey. The hotel is very popular, and you can see it in the rooms and staff especially when it's later in the day. The best part of the hotel is its proximity to Midvalley Southkey mall. The hotel rooms are a decent size, but the towels and fittings are not new anymore, the carpet is showing signs of wear, and the bathroom is a strange open shower/sink/toilet bowl design. Nice gym and view, together with the infinity swimming pool on the roodtop, but note that it is a very cold swim due to the windchill. Breakfast buffet is very good, plenty of choices, but very crowded after 7.30am. Would love to stay again when room rates are closer to my expectations.

The service is good. No safe box in the room but can leave inside safe at the counter. Clean and spacious room with good view! Near to KSL and Plaza Pelangi. Downstairs across the road is a hawker night food street. Walking distance to Ho Seng Kee Wanton Mee. Will stay again!
